Output 050e0db66dd7649196f467d1ec2acedb87b598b6c865af03913439d2d19c7eba:43

value
11593506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95bcb1fb442a809628f6b275bcf482801bf009bc OP_EQUAL
address
3FLkeuFL1kB6iiS9i5iz69FKSyL6mcM8UM
transaction
050e0db66dd7649196f467d1ec2acedb87b598b6c865af03913439d2d19c7eba
confirmations
112462
spent
true